Output 3d92f325f5b047cbe40e7a026f507a0b000a5ecaab069ded9ead867656b33ba8: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e02254196ed1dfa9670e15342ac526f5b538e9 OP_EQUAL
address
3CXaAHkui2hc6WTevHDyMgztywc2Q4zszT
transaction
3d92f325f5b047cbe40e7a026f507a0b000a5ecaab069ded9ead867656b33ba8
confirmations
263599
spent
true